A significant controversy has emerged as thousands of last year’s examination papers have reportedly gone missing from the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Medical Faculty. This alarming issue has left students and parents deeply concerned, with no department willing to take responsibility for the disappearance of these essential documents.

The missing papers have resulted in major obstacles for paramedic students who rely on these records for document verification. The Director General has issued official letters demanding clarification, yet no department has stepped forward to accept accountability.

Meanwhile, the interim government has decided to suspend mobile tower services near exam centers during the Medical and Dental College Admission Test (MDCAT) on November 26, 2024, in an effort to curb cheating and ensure examination integrity.

Departments Deny Responsibility

Despite the gravity of the situation, both the Secrecy and Conduct Sections of the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Medical Faculty have distanced themselves from the issue. The lack of accountability has further aggravated student anxiety, with many questioning the security measures in place for examination papers.

Government’s Decision on MDCAT 2024

In a separate development, the interim government of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a has announced that mobile tower services near exam centers will be suspended on November 26, 2024, during the Medical and Dental College Admission Test (MDCAT). This decision aims to:

  • Prevent cheating during the crucial examination.

  • Ensure a fair and transparent testing process.

  • Maintain examination integrity by eliminating electronic communication.
